Dec. 13th, 2009 12:39 pmHere's what we're doing while I work on the giant pile of stuff that needs to be completed within the next three days.

The Hex Nut Brown Ale is the second repeat we're doing, after the Grand Cru. Easily my favorite of all the Midwest recipes, the Hex Nut has the best bittering hops flavor that I've ever tasted. Probably not a good beer for those who don't like hoppy beers, but an excellent beer for those who do.
I don't care that it says it's cloned from Goose Island, it's better than Goose Island by a lot. Some of that is probably just because unpasteurized beer tastes better.
I cannot recommend this one enough.
